Cranberry Chicken gone WILD!

1 chicken breast
1/4 cup flour
2 egg whites
1 egg
cup of fresh cranberry sauce( just cook your cranberries in 1 cup stevia and 1 cup water)
1 tbs honey
1 tbs Dijon mustard
slice of low fat Swiss cheese

Directions:
Put the flour on a plate and put the egg whites in a shallow bowl. Dip the chicken in the egg whites and then in the flour and then repeat. Place some evoo in a frying pan on low heat and then add the chicken 5 minutes on each side. Take chicken out of pan top with Swiss cheese. On the side mix Dijon mustard and honey in a small cup, then smooth on top of cheese. To top it off take your warm cranberry sauce and drizzle on top of your chicken.
